Cardiovascular Disease In Canada • A stroke is a considered a cardiovascular disease • Problem with blood flow to the brain • Over the past 20 years heart diseases has decreased 25% • Every 7 minutes someone dies from heart disease and stroke • A leading cause of death in Canada (2008)
Cardiovascular disease in Canada • 2008 Data • Approx. 28% of death in Canada that year • Ischemic heart disease • Stroke • Heart attack • Slightly higher with females • Cost 20.9 billion/ year • 2007-2008 Nova Scotia had highest rate of reported disease at 6.4%
Risk Factors • 9 in 10 Canadians have one risk factor for heart disease or stroke • Smoking • Alcohol • Physical inactivity • High blood pressure • High cholesterol • Obesity • Stress • Diabetes • Age
Heart Disease Conditions • Heart disease describes many heart conditions • Most common is coronary artery disease (CAD) • Arterial fibrillation • Angina • Atherosclerosis • Heart attack • Congenital heart disease • Kawasaki disease • Valve disorders • And many more
